Evansville Bosse had lost ten straight at home dating back to last season, but on Thursday they dropped their record down to 0-3 to make it 11. They lost 13-0 to the Evansville Central Bears. The result was an unpleasant reminder to the Bulldogs of the 10-0 loss they experienced in the pair's previous head-to-head fixture back in May of 2024.
Evansville Central's first victory this season bumped their record up to 1-7. The high-flying hitting performance was a huge turnaround for they considering their two-run performance the matchup before.
For Evansville Central's part, not much got past Cooper Nurrenbern, who gave up just five hits and racked up seven Ks to keep Evansville Bosse off the board.
At the plate, Jayden Walter and Jaxton Reeder did most of the damage at the plate: Walter went 2-for-3 with four RBI, two doubles, and one run, while Reeder went 1-for-3 with one home run and four RBI. Those two doubles gave Walter a new career-high. Another player making a difference was Devon DeJarnette, who went 2-for-3 with two runs, one double, and one RBI.
